Fort Winthrop, built in 1808 and named Fort Warren until 1834, was a defensive fortification in Boston Harbor named after John Winthrop, an early governor of the Massachusetts Bay Colony. See more The fort was built on Governors Island, which was named Conant's Island until it was granted to Winthrop in 1632. Most of the former military site has been redeveloped ... how much is workers comp in texasWebJul 11, 2010 · (1889 - 1966), Winthrop Originally named Winthrop Military Reservation until 1898. Located here was the combined Battery Lincoln and Battery Kellogg (1896 - 1943). Both are covered and built on. Battery Lincoln was converted to the Boston Harbor Defense Command Post (HDCP) in 1943.
